  1. Hi all, I've had an extra 5 "Q cells" panels installed today and noticed they look different from my other 14 Q Cells. Installer confirms his supplier had different qcells panels available and not the same as my existing 14. I noticed that the label underneath the new panel reads QCELL and not QCELLS. My old 14 panels are all qcells. How do I check whether the new panels are counterfeit and not proper qcells. For that matter, how do I check whether my existing 14 panels are genuine. The spelling error on the new "Q Cell" has me naturally concerned. The new panel's model name is DUO ML-G10 460 but I can't find a 460 watt Qcells panel on their website. The old panel's model name is Q DUO ML-G10 460 and, for what its worth, I also can't find this specific panel on their website.

  3. Hi all, My current setup is 2 x 5kw Sunsynk (in paralell) with 4 x Dyness 4.8kw batteries. These are powered by two arrays of 7 x 460w Q cell 460 watt panels (14 panels in total in a North facing and North East facing setup). During Feb and March (when the panels were installed) they produced around 5500 watts easily. I've noticed that I struggle to get close to 4300 since around the beginning of April. The N array averages around 2300 watts and the NE array around 1800 (1900 if I'm lucky) during peak production. The panels have recently been "cleaned" but could probably due with a proper scrubbing as there is still some dust on them. House draw is massive as I've started the pool heat pump and the batteries are around 40 percent each morning. My difficulty is that the PV produces enough to power the load and put about 800 watts back into the batteries but arent enough to maintain the heat pump and fully charge the batteries. I have the following questions: 1) Is the loss in PV production purely related to the position of the sun and the time of the year - am I producing on par with similiar panels ? 2) Do I install an extra array to compensate or do I just grin and bear it until the sun's position improves in the coming months? 3) Can I have too much PV ? Come March 2024 the heat pump goes off and the house will only draw around 1k - 1.5k per hour, will an extra array even be worth it? Thanks for any assistance

  9. UPDATE Dip switch on the slave battery was incorrectly set and the COMMS cable was incorrectly inserted. Instead of from MSTR battery out to Slave IN and MSTR in to inverter it was swapped around. Batteries are performing optimally and inverter no longer trips from 2500 watt load. Thanks everyone!

  26. Hi all, I've recently ventured into a backup system to get past loadshedding and have had a Sunsynk 5 kw inverter and two Dyness 48 v 4.8kw batteries installed (parallel). Everything works great except, when I pull around 2600 - 2800 watts the inverter shuts down. I suspect there are too many amps being pulled and, as the batteries are 0.5 C rated, only discharge half the available power. Is there any way to increase the available power for discharge i.e. a third battery ? My 5kw inverter is effectively only providing half of its input as a result of the C rating of the batteries. How can I get closer to around 4400 watts etc for use? Is the only way to change batteries? Thanks,
